#c7009f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c7009f is composed of 78% red, 0%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 20.1%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 312.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 39%. #c7009f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00ff with #8f003f.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

● #c7009f color description : Strong magenta.
#c7009f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c7009f has RGB values of R:199, G:0,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.2,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13041823.

Shades and Tints of #c7009f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#ffeef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7009f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b5c68 is the less saturated color, while #c7009f is the most saturated one.
